What to Check Before Creating an Account
Registration should be straightforward, but convenience must not replace verification. A trustworthy casino clearly displays its operating company, licence details, terms of service, privacy policy and responsible gambling tools. These elements show how the operator handles identity checks, personal data and account disputes.
Read the bonus terms before confirming an account. Key points include eligibility, minimum deposits, wagering requirements, maximum qualifying stakes, excluded games, expiry periods and withdrawal restrictions. A promotion is useful only when its conditions match your preferred games and realistic budget.
- Confirm that the casino accepts players from your country.
- Check whether identity verification is required before withdrawal.
- Review minimum and maximum deposit limits for each payment method.
- Look for clearly stated complaint and dispute procedures.
- Set a personal deposit limit before playing.
Casino Games and Software Quality
A strong online casino should offer variety without making navigation difficult. Slots usually form the largest section, while table games, live dealer titles, jackpots and instant-win products provide alternatives. Game filters by provider, theme, volatility, features and popularity can make the catalogue easier to use.
Software reputation matters because established studios publish game rules, return-to-player information and responsible gaming guidance. Players should not interpret a high theoretical return as a guarantee of profit: it represents a long-term mathematical expectation, not the result of a particular session.
| Game category | What to evaluate | Main consideration |
|---|---|---|
| Slots | RTP, volatility, paylines and bonus features | Session variance can be substantial |
| Table games | Rules, side bets and available limits | House edge differs by format |
| Live casino | Studio quality, limits and streaming stability | Higher minimum stakes may apply |
| Jackpot games | Prize structure and contribution rules | Large prizes are rare outcomes |
Bonuses, Wagering and Real Value
Promotional offers should be judged by their effective value, not their headline amount. For example, a deposit match may require multiple times the deposit and bonus before funds become withdrawable. Some games may contribute only partially toward the requirement, while progressive jackpot wagers may be excluded entirely.
Calculate the likely cost of meeting the conditions. If a bonus requires 35 times a combined deposit and bonus of £100, the nominal wagering target is £3,500. That figure does not predict a loss, but it demonstrates why a large-looking offer can create significant exposure.
Pay attention to maximum bet rules during wagering. Exceeding the permitted stake can void an offer, even when the breach is accidental. Players who prefer flexible withdrawals may find a lower-value promotion with simpler conditions more suitable than an aggressive welcome package.
Deposits, Withdrawals and Customer Support
Payment performance is one of the clearest measures of operational quality. Before depositing, review available cards, bank transfers, electronic wallets and any regional methods. Note the processing time, minimum withdrawal, transaction fees and whether the original deposit method must be used for cash-outs.
Withdrawal delays are not always evidence of wrongdoing; enhanced verification, payment-provider checks or responsible gambling reviews can take time. However, the operator should explain the reason, request documents through secure channels and provide a reasonable update. Support should be available through more than one channel, with direct answers rather than copied promotional text.
Never share passwords, one-time codes or payment details with an alleged support agent. Use the official website, keep transaction records and save important terms if a dispute develops.
Risk Management and Final Assessment
Online casino games are entertainment products with a built-in mathematical advantage for the operator. There is no reliable strategy that removes that edge, and chasing losses can turn a controlled session into a financial problem. Use only money allocated for leisure, decide a time limit and stop when the limit is reached.
- Set daily, weekly or monthly deposit limits.
- Avoid borrowing money to gamble.
- Do not increase stakes to recover previous losses.
- Use time-outs or self-exclusion if play becomes difficult to control.
- Contact a recognised gambling-support organisation when additional help is needed.
